In the Rio Grande Valley, 15-year-old Miranda Strong is facing a battle that has completely changed her young life — a diagnosis of brain cancer that came after a medical emergency requiring immediate surgery.
What followed has been a long and difficult journey. Miranda is now undergoing radiation and chemotherapy treatments, far from the comfort of home and daily life she once knew. Hospital visits, treatment schedules, and recovery periods have replaced school days, time with friends, and teenage routines.
Despite everything, Miranda continues to show remarkable strength. Her determination has become a source of inspiration for those around her, as she pushes forward through exhaustion, uncertainty, and the emotional weight of her condition.
Her biggest dream remains deeply simple and powerful: to return to school in August and step back into a normal teenage life. For Miranda, that goal represents more than education — it represents healing, hope, and a return to the world she loves.
Her family stands firmly by her side, relying on faith, prayer, and the support of their community to carry them through each day. Every message of encouragement and every prayer gives them renewed strength to keep going.
